Abstract: A method and device for stably supporting the DetNet in a wireless communication system are provided. A method performed by a network entity supporting deterministic networking (DetNet) in a wireless communication system is provided, the method comprises receiving, from a Detnet controller of a deterministic network, configuration information including requirements in the deterministic network; identifying, based on the configuration information, a protocol data unit (PDU) session of associated with an internet protocol (IP) address of a user equipment (UE): and transmitting, to a policy control function (PCF), quality of service (QoS) parameters obtained based on the requirements in the configuration information, the QoS parameters being used for a policy update to be applied for the PDU session.

Abstract: The disclosure relates to a 5G or 6G communication system for supporting higher data transmission rates. A method is provided for a first entity that performs a TSCTSF in a wireless communication system. The method includes receiving, from an entity that performs an external application function (AF), a first 5GS synchronization request message including information for performing 5GS synchronization; obtaining location information of a terminal to perform the 5GS synchronization; and determining whether to support a 5GS synchronization service based on the first 5GS synchronization request message and the location information of the terminal to perform the synchronization.

Abstract: A method, performed by a network entity, of performing time sensitive communication (TSC) includes: establishing a first protocol data unit (PDU) session with a first user equipment (UE) and a second PDU session for a second UE; receiving, from the first UE, an announce message obtained from a first time sensitive network (TSN) node; configuring, based on the announce message, a port state of the network entity; and transmitting, to the second UE or a second TSN node, the announce message.

Abstract: Provided is a communication method performed by a user equipment (UE) to receive a paging message, the communication method including registering to a stand-alone non-public network (SNPN), transmitting, to a session management function (SMF) of the SNPN or an access and mobility management function (AMF) of the SNPN, a protocol data unit (PDU) session establishment request message for requesting subscription to a notification service for receiving a paging message of a public land mobile network (PLMN), registering to the PLMN through the SNPN and a non-3GPP inter-working function (N3IWF) of the PLMN, in a case where a paging event occurs when the UE is in an idle state in the PLMN, receiving the paging message from the AMF of the SNPN having received a notification message based on the notification service, and performing a service request procedure based on the paging message.

Abstract: Provided is a method of providing an unmanned aerial system (UAS), the method including: performing an authorization procedure with respect to an unmanned aerial vehicle (UAV) and a UAV controller (UAC); after the authorization procedure is completed, receiving UAS serviceable area information from an unified data management (UDM) or a policy control function (PCF); and providing the received UAS serviceable area information to the UAV and the UAC via a base station.

Abstract: A method and apparatus for discovering and selecting a network that provides connectivity for transmitting user subscription data is provided. A user equipment (UE) in a wireless communication system includes a transceiver and at least one processor configured to identify preconfigured first information comprising a first list, the first list comprising at least one identifier (ID) of at least one network group providing an initial access to a non-public network (NPN), receive, from at least one base station via the transceiver, second information comprising at least one second list, the at least one second list comprising at least one ID of at least one network group which is supported by the at least one base station and provides an initial access to the NPN, and select a network to be initially accessed from a network group corresponding to at least one ID included in the first list and the at least one second list, based on the first information and the second information.
